Espresso Machine vs. Coffee Maker: What’s the Difference?

The question of “can an espresso machine make coffee?” often stems from a misunderstanding about the differences between these two devices. While both are designed to extract flavor from coffee beans, they do so in different ways and produce distinctly different beverages.

An espresso machine like our Deluxe Semi-Automatic Espresso Coffee Maker with Steam Milk Frother, uses pressure to force hot water through finely ground coffee, resulting in a concentrated beverage known as espresso. On the other hand, a traditional coffee maker drips hot water over coarser grounds at a slower pace, producing a less concentrated brew.

Tips and Tricks for Brewing Regular Coffee with Your Deluxe Semi-Automatic Espresso Maker

If you’ve decided to try making regular coffee with your Deluxe Semi-Automatic Espresso Coffee Maker with Steam Milk Frother, here are some tips:

  • Use fresh beans: Freshly roasted beans will always yield more flavorful results than pre-ground or stale ones.
  • Grind your beans coarser: A coarser grind will slow down the extraction process, resulting in a taste more similar to drip coffee.
  • Experiment with brew time: Unlike espresso shots that require exact timing, you can play around with the brewing time when making regular coffee. Try different times and see what tastes best to you!
